CVE-2013-4214

First published: Tue Apr 30 2013(Updated: )

+++ This bug was initially created as a clone of <a class="bz_bug_link bz_secure " title="" href="show_bug.cgi?id=957481">Bug #957481</a> +++ Some potential issues discovered whilst auditing openstack &amp; dependencies for tempfile vulnerabilities. Warning: nagios-3.4.4-1.el6ost/nagios/html/rss-newsfeed.php define('MAGPIE_CACHE_DIR', '/tmp/magpie_cache'); Magpie RSS cache dir is set to a fixed location in /tmp. The cached RSS content is then used to build html content that could be served to an end user.
